I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Réseau/Web Python Discussion :

SSH 1&2 pour exécuter des scripts sur switch


Sujet :

Réseau/Web Python

  1. #1
    Membre à l'essai
    Homme Profil pro
    Étudiant
    Inscrit en
    Mars 2015
    Messages
    34
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Isère (Rhône Alpes)

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Mars 2015
    Messages : 34
    Points : 19
    Points
    19
    Par défaut SSH 1&2 pour exécuter des scripts sur switch
    Bonjour !

    Je cherche une bibliothèque SSH pour python pour pouvoir exécuter des commandes sur mes switchs. J'ai 2 switchs, un récent et un ancien. L'ancien contrairement au récent ne supporte que le SSH1. J'ai fait quelques petites recherches et j'ai trouvé pyssh qui permet de faire du SSH1 mais en lisant le readme j'ai vu que la dernière version était une version alpha 0.3 donc en cours de développement (plus supporté) et avec des petits soucis sous Windows. Je sais que le SSH1 est plutôt vieux et plus vraiment utilisé mais je n'ai pas le choix que d'utiliser ces switchs pour l'instant.

    Pour ne rien cacher les scripts que j'ai en ce moment utilisent du Telnet en perl qu'il faut donc mettre à jour. J'ai bataillé pendant plusieurs jours pour faire fonctionner une simple commande sur le switch en ssh1 sans succès (voir http://www.developpez.net/forums/d15...r-script-perl/ ) et je n'ai toujours aucune idée d'où vient le problème. J'ai donc décidé de changer de langage et j'ai donc opté (pour l'instant ? ) pour le python (car il est très utilisé, dispose de beaucoup de modules, est agréable, se rapproche le plus du perl et parceque c'est le seul autre langage de script que je connais)

    Avec ces éléments je voudrais juste savoir si vous avez des conseils, si python est le meilleur choix ou si vous avez déjà eu à expérimenter ça récemment. Merci de m'avoir lu.

  2. #2
    Expert éminent Avatar de BufferBob
    Profil pro
    responsable R&D vidage de truites
    Inscrit en
    Novembre 2010
    Messages
    3 038
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ations professionnelles :
    Activité : responsable R&D vidage de truites

    Informations forums :
    Inscription : Novembre 2010
    Messages : 3 038
    Points : 8 406
    Points
    8 406
    Par défaut
    salut,

    Citation Envoyé par pierro912 Voir le message
    Je cherche une bibliothèque SSH pour python (...)
    en module python pour faire un client SSHv2 tu as paramiko, c'est la seule lib SSH en python que je connaisse, par contre je crois pas que ça permette de faire du SSHv1

  3. #3
    Membre à l'essai
    Homme Profil pro
    Étudiant
    Inscrit en
    Mars 2015
    Messages
    34
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Isère (Rhône Alpes)

    Informations professionnelles :
    Activité : Étudiant

    Informations forums :
    Inscription : Mars 2015
    Messages : 34
    Points : 19
    Points
    19
    Par défaut
    Etant bien plus inquiet pour ssh1, je n'ai que très légèrement cherché pour ssh2 et je suis tombé sur paramiko aussi, je suis conforté dans mon choix et c'est ce que j'utiliserai alors, merci : )

Discussions similaires

  1. Réponses: 11
    Dernier message: 30/06/2008, 14h15
  2. Quel outil utilisé pour passer des scripts sur DB2?
    Par Valentinne dans le forum DB2
    Réponses: 2
    Dernier message: 10/07/2007, 19h12
  3. [TOMCAT]configurer TOMCAT pour exécuter un script ANT
    Par VysEDaKRe dans le forum Tomcat et TomEE
    Réponses: 2
    Dernier message: 10/04/2006, 12h58
  4. Exécuter des script sous un utilisateur défini...
    Par nguthans dans le forum Apache
    Réponses: 4
    Dernier message: 21/02/2006, 15h32
  5. Réponses: 1
    Dernier message: 23/02/2005, 12h23

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o